Dist Admin launches E-Fard service for personal land records

PESHAWAR, Mar 16 (APP):The district administration here has launched an online E-Fard for personal record service to facilitate the public, enabling citizens to obtain computerized land record documents from home.
Under the initiative, residents of Peshawar can now apply for Fard for personal record related to computerized revenue estates without visiting government offices.
According to official release, to apply for the E-Fard, applicants are required to open the website https://efardpeshawar.kp.gov.pk/ and carefully read the provided instructions before proceeding.
After clicking on the “Apply for E-Fard” option, applicants must enter the required details of their land in the online form. Once the information is submitted, the next page will display an Easypaisa account QR code for payment of the official fee, which can be scanned through Easypaisa, JazzCash, or any mobile banking application.
After completing the payment, applicants must save the transaction slip, attach it with the application form, and submit the request.
According to the district administration, the E-Fard for personal record will be sent to the applicant’s email address within three days of submitting the form.
